Holzkamper, Owen score Saturday night wins at Tri-State Speedway


Memorial Day Weekend racing at the mighty Tri-State Speedway saw Summit USRA Weekly Racing Series points racing in all classes on Saturday night. Mid-90-degree temperatures greeted the fans and, as what has become the norm under new track owners, the track was ready to race at the advertised hot lap time and produced a four-wide and fast track for the drivers and fans.

The pre-race ceremonies started just before 8 p.m. The invocation was followed by the National Anthem as cars presented the nation’s flag around the speedway.

Heat races were determined by draw at sign-in. The classes advanced to their features heads up with an invert redraw.

At intermission, 50/50 money was given away. Everyone had a chance to grab themselves some food items from the newly reconfigured concession along with an ice-cold Pepsi product. They also grabbed TSS T-shirts and Tornado Relief Concert shirts from the T-shirt booth.

The second race on the track after intermission was the Out-Pace USRA B-Mod feature where J.R. Owen of Pocola crossed the finish line first ahead of Brandon Wilson of Fort Smith, Ark., and Hulbert's Dustin Boston. Dean Green of Siloam Springs, Ark., holds on to the points lead with 434 points.

The USRA Modifieds took to the high banks last for their fFeature. Steve Holzkamper of Gentry, Ark., road the outside lane off the turns and crossed the finish line first. Kyle Ledford of Greenwood, Ark., took home second place and Brent Holman of Rogers, Ark., was third, extending his points lead to 31 going into next Saturday night.
